Curly Lob

The Curly Lob is the effortless star among short, curly hairstyles. It charmingly grazes the shoulders and is the perfect choice if you have a round face. The gentle waves and curls caress the cheeks and create a harmonious profile. Maintain your curls with moisturizing products and let them air dry to maximize this light, bouncy feel. Precision in cutting technique is key here: Lorrain Massey recommends cutting curly hair dry to capture the natural beauty of each curl and to avoid cutting too short. The result? A flowing, feminine look that brings spring into every strand. Get inspired at your next salon visit and wear your Curly Lob with pride and a hint of "I woke up like this" attitude!

Tips for Dry Care of Curly Locks

Dry care for your curly hair is just as important as the care right after washing. Here are some tips to keep your curls fresh and lively between washes. Avoid brushing when dry, as this can pull apart the curls and cause frizz. Instead, gently detangle your hair with your fingers or a wide-tooth comb. If your curls start to droop throughout the day, revive them with a homemade curl refresher by mixing some water with leave-in conditioner in a spray bottle. Lightly misting it onto your hair will give your curls a new bounce. Another tip is to sleep on a silk pillowcase at night to reduce friction and, consequently, reduce frizz.

Styling Techniques for Short, Curly Hair

Short, curly hair can be delightful and full of personality. Add a special touch to your look with a few simple yet effective styling techniques. For instance, you can twist your curls with your fingers while they are still damp to define the natural curl. Letting them air dry provides a gentle, natural result. If you want more definition, use a diffuser attachment when blow-drying. Keep your head upside down to create volume at the crown. A technique called 'plopping' also helps support the natural curl pattern. To do this, lay a cotton T-shirt or microfiber towel on a flat surface, bend forward, and place your curls in the center of the fabric before wrapping and tying it around your head.

Choosing the Right Styling Products for Natural Curls

Choosing the right styling products is crucial for defining and maintaining your short curly hairstyle. Opt for products specifically formulated for curly hair to combat frizz and provide moisture without weighing the hair down. A lightweight mousse can support your curls without reducing their bounce. If your curls tend to be dry, a leave-in conditioner can help moisturize from within and keep the hair smooth. Whenever possible, use alcohol-free products, as these can dry out the hair. If you're looking for stronger hold, choose a gel or cream that shapes and sets your curls, but be careful not to use too much to avoid unsightly residue.
